Virtual Job Search Summer Series - Preparing for Your Interview

How should you prepare for an upcoming interview so that you put your best foot forward?  In this workshop, we will discuss the preparation process, including self-assessment,employer research, and how to approach tricky questions.  Presented by Pamela Goodale, retired Cooperative Education Coordinator at Northeastern University for 20 years and Reading resident.
